What's it worth? Appraisal of antique linen press

 

Joel asks:

This piece was purchased at an auction 20 years ago.
It seems to be a buffet of some sort, maybe from the
1920’s? The wood is very old and the hardware looks
to be forged iron. There is a cabinet on the top
half of the piece that opens up. The cabinet contains
a glass shelf and a drawer. The bottom half contains
6 drawers that slide out. The piece is in fair condition
for its age.

thank you for your time,

 

antique linen presslinen presslinen pressbottom of linen press

AW says: Joel, what you have is an antique linen press. Which served as a place to store the linens, tablecloths, bedclothes and other fabrics for fine homes.

You’re has is an attractive version with barley-twist posts, beveled panels and a nice mirror. It’s difficult to say what kind of wood it is made of from these pics, but it looks to be mahogany or walunt.

It’s likely an English piece of furniture and although an antique, is a copy of a much earlier piece of furniture.

Circa turn of the 20th century.

  • Retail value: $1,250
  • Wholesale:$500-$650
  • Quick sale: $300-$450
